96/955 Gold Coast Hwy, Palm Beach is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1994. The property has a land size of 1816m2 and floor size of 93m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2025.

The size of Palm Beach is approximately 6.3 square kilometres. There are 12 parks, covering nearly 16.0% of the total area. The population of Palm Beach in 2016 was 14654 people. By 2021 the population was 16349 showing a population growth of 11.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Palm Beach is 30-39 years. Households in Palm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Palm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 60.60% of the homes in Palm Beach were owner-occupied compared with 55.20% in 2016.
Palm Beach has 10,713 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Palm Beach have seen a 60.46%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 68.59% increase. As at 31 July 2026:
